Drew, Moo and Bunny, Too Owen Sheers, Helen Stephens (illus) 7th September, hb, £15, 9781529500004 Lyrical story of a little boy and his two best friends, told in enchanting verse by a renowned poet.


Molly, Olive and Dexter: The Guessing Game Catherine Rayner 2nd November, hb, £12.99, 9781529501544 Second title in Rayner’s first picture book series explores managing frustration with gentle humour.


Ten-word Tiny Tales Joseph Coelho, Yoko Tanaka (illus), Yas Imamura (illus), Reggie Brown (illus), Thea Lu (illus) et al 3rd August, hb, £14.99, 9781529502688 From Waterstones Children’s Laureate comes a unique and magnificent compendium of 20 brilliantly illustrated tiny tales, each only 10 words long.


The Princess and the (Greedy) Pea Leigh Hodgkinson 3rd August, hb, £12.99, 9781529503005 Modern retelling of fairy- tale classic plus much- loved nursery rhyme “There Was an Old Lady Who Swallowed a Fly”. Stylish detail and incredibly funny artwork.


Bunnies in a Sleigh Philip Ardagh, Ben Mantle (illus) 5th October, hb, £12.99, 9781529507126 Forget reindeer, meet the Christmas bunnies. The Sunnytown bunnies are back for a third picture- book adventure, packed with their trademark zany humour, colourful illustrations and chaos at every turn.


Peace on Earth Smriti Halls, David Litchfield (illus) 7th September, hb, £12.99, 9781529507942 From the creators of Rain Before Rainbows comes a beautiful book that explores what it means to lose and find peace and the bravery it takes to be a peace-maker.
